Angular入门指南:构建现代化的前端应用

落日之舞姬 2022-01-14 ⋅ 11 阅读

Angular是一款功能强大且流行的前端开发框架,它可以帮助我们构建现代化的Web应用程序。无论是开发单页面应用还是多页面应用,Angular都可以为我们提供便捷的开发工具和优化的性能。在本篇文章中,我们将介绍如何入门使用Angular,并构建一个基本的Angular应用。

什么是Angular?

Angular是由Google开发的一款开源JavaScript框架,用于构建Web应用程序。它采用了组件化的开发方式,将页面划分为多个可重用的组件,从而提高了代码的可维护性和可测试性。Angular还提供了强大的数据绑定机制、依赖注入、路由管理、模块化等功能,使得开发者可以更加轻松地构建高质量的应用。

准备工作

在开始之前,确保您的电脑已经安装了以下软件:

  • Node.js
  • npm(Node.js自带)

通过以下命令可以检查是否安装成功:

node -v
npm -v

如果没有安装,您可以从Node.js官网下载并安装。

安装Angular CLI

Angular CLI是一个用于快速搭建Angular项目的命令行工具。通过它,我们可以自动生成组件、服务等代码,简化了开发流程。

要安装Angular CLI,只需要运行以下命令:

npm install -g @angular/cli

安装完成后,可以通过以下命令检查是否安装成功:

ng version

创建一个新的Angular项目

在终端中,使用以下命令创建一个新的Angular项目:

ng new my-app

这将会创建一个名为my-app的文件夹,并自动生成项目的基本结构和配置文件。

运行Angular应用

进入到刚刚创建的项目文件夹中:

cd my-app

然后可以使用以下命令运行应用:

ng serve

这将会在本地启动开发服务器,在浏览器中打开http://localhost:4200,您将会看到Angular的欢迎界面。

创建一个组件

在Angular中,组件是构建Web应用的基本单元。我们可以通过Angular CLI快速生成一个新的组件。

在终端中运行以下命令:

ng generate component my-component

这将会在src/app目录下创建一个名为my-component的文件夹,并自动生成组件的代码和模板文件。

使用组件

打开生成的组件文件src/app/my-component/my-component.component.ts,在class中编写业务逻辑。

在模板文件src/app/my-component/my-component.component.html中,可以编写组件的HTML内容。

在其他组件中引用该组件,在目标组件的模板文件中加入以下标签:

<app-my-component></app-my-component>

这样就完成了组件的使用。

总结

本篇文章介绍了如何入门使用Angular,并构建一个基本的Angular应用。我们讲述了安装Angular CLI、创建项目、运行应用、创建组件和使用组件等基本操作。希望这篇文章能够帮助您快速入门Angular,并开始构建现代化的前端应用。祝您在使用Angular的过程中取得成功!


全部评论: 0

    我有话说: